Version 2.2.160 introduces adjustments to the waterfall display rendering, allowing for smoother scrolling and more precise frequency resolution. Audio input handling has also been optimized, reducing latency issues that occasionally occurred with certain USB sound cards and virtual audio cables.

Stability within the 32-bit audio pipeline receives a major boost. Previous versions occasionally experienced memory leaks or sample dropping when processing dense audio inputs over extended duty cycles. The automation logic responds quicker to incoming messages. When a rare DX station answers your CQ, JTDX ensures your transmitter fires back instantly with the correct grid or signal report.
